While I agree with you thetygerlily - there were 6 sororities and 6 fraternities when I was an active, and now we are down to 4 sororities and 3 fraternities - I really wonder how well any chapter would do now that everyone has a chapter house.
When I was an undergrad, 2 of the sororities had chapter houses on our greek row, and 4 were housed on the main campus in dorms that were solely occupied by each sorority. They were very nice dorms, and each chapter had exclusive use of their dorm and had a large chapter room and kitchen that was also exclusively theirs.
I just have to wonder how a group coming in could be competitive with the 4 other sororities with houses. And houses are owned by the university (the chapters have a sort of lease), and I cannot imagine the university building new houses for any new groups. There also isn't a lot of room on Union Avenue where the existing 8 houses are.
That all being said, it looks like one more fraternity will be colonizing next year and will have the old Sigma Nu house to occupy. That is pretty exciting!
